Definitions
A disorienting neurological condition involving micropsia, macropsia, or size distortion of other sensory modalities.

Examples
“Three cases of "Alice in Wonderland" syndrome (metamorphopsia) are presented and described as a presenting symptom of infectious mono nucleosis in a preadolescent male and in two late teenage females.”
“Alice in Wonderland syndrome (AIWS) is characterized by visual hallucinations and bizarre perceptual distortions.”
“After all, Alice in Wonderland syndrome was, until recently, believed to be so rare that most university courses in medicine, psychology and the neurosciences did not even bother to address it.”
